Publisher's Synopsis
Khalilah Johnson speaks candidly of her life experiences of torture. Her journey highlights great tragedy and disappointment, with episodes where she endured physical, mental and sexual abuse. Her anger, rage and unforgiveness once fueled a reckless and rebellious attitude. Becoming a teenage mother twice, everything about her life showed failure. At her weakest, God revealed His strength, exposing the similarities of abuse deeply rooted in her family history. Instead of giving up, she chose to surrender. In order to be delivered from this generational curse, she had to be broken. What the enemy meant for her destruction, our Lord and Savior used to train her in the art of spiritual warfare. With boldness and courage, she authentically depicts what it means to be broken into purpose, living the life of a conqueror, coming against the demon of fear, shame and guilt to confront her past, and to impact her future.
